From 7cc8c08d67d52b373eeeec6b33b113192cf2e996 Mon Sep 17 00:00:00 2001 From: Michal Gorecki Date: Fri, 17 Mar 2023 10:21:46 +0100 Subject: [PATCH] nimble/host: Update existing bond while re-pairing While re-pairing ble_store_config_find_sec function was checking peer address, ediv and random number. Even if peer address was the same, the bond could be recognized as not the one we was looking for, because ediv and random number could be different. This was causting issues when the BLE_STORE_MAX_BONDS syscfg val was used. Re-pairing to the same device was treated as pairing to the new device and if current number of bonds was the same as BLE_STORE_MAX_BONDS, the re-pairing was failing. --- apps/btshell/src/cmd.c | 13 ------- nimble/host/include/host/ble_store.h | 8 ---- nimble/host/src/ble_sm.c | 6 +-- nimble/host/src/ble_store.c | 28 ++++++-------- .../host/store/config/src/ble_store_config.c | 38 +++++-------------- nimble/host/store/ram/src/ble_store_ram.c | 38 +++++-------------- nimble/host/test/src/ble_sm_test_util.c | 6 --- 7 files changed, 33 insertions(+), 104 deletions(-) diff --git a/apps/btshell/src/cmd.c b/apps/btshell/src/cmd.c index fd75bc02b..4148b8e8a 100644 --- a/apps/btshell/src/cmd.c +++ b/apps/btshell/src/cmd.c @@ -2258,17 +2258,6 @@ cmd_keystore_parse_keydata(int argc, char **argv, union ble_store_key *out, return rc;
